What is SSC CHSL?

SSC CHSL exam is a golden opportunity for the 12th pass-outs interested in government jobs. Staff Selection Commission Combined Higher Secondary Level (SSC CHSL) is an examination that one can take to get recruited to the posts of Lower Division Clerk (LDC), Data Entry Operator (DEO), Postal Assistants/Sorting Assistants (PA/SA), or Court Clerk in various departments in the public sector. SSC CHSL 2024 Notification 

Every year, the Staff Selection Commission administers the SSC CHSL test at the national level to choose students with a high school diploma or equivalent for positions in different Indian government agencies and offices. SSC fills thousands of positions in government agencies each year by administering the SSC CHSL Exam, which draws tens of thousands of applicants. It is expected that the SSC CHSL exam would be used to hire qualified students for a variety of positions in various government agencies, offices, and ministries, including LDCs, Junior Secretariat Assistants, Postal Assistants (PA) and Sorting Assistants (SA).

The Staff Selection Commission (SSC) released SSC CHSL 2024 notification on 8th April 2024 for 3712 vacancies. SSC CHSL Tier 3 Syllabus

In the below-given table you will get the full information about the SSC CHSL exam syllabus for the Tier 3: 

Skill Test

Speed

Time

Data Entry Operator

Data Entry Speed of 8000 key depressions per hour on the computer will be determined on the basis of the correct entry of words/key depressions as per the given passage.

The duration of the test will be for 15 minutes and printed matter in English containing about 2000-2200 key-depressions would be given to the candidates to enter the same in the test computer.

Data Entry Operator in the Office of the Comptroller and Auditor General of India (C&AG)

The speed of 15000 key depressions per hour will be determined on the basis of the correct entry of words/key depressions as per the given passage.

The duration of the test will be 15 minutes and printed matter in English containing about 3700-4000 key-depressions would be given to the candidates to enter the same in the test computer.

Lower Division Clerk/ Junior Secretariat Assistant (LDS/JSA) and Postal Assistants/ Sorting Assistants (PA/SA)

The speed of 10500 key depressions per hour will be determined on the basis of the correct entry of words/key depressions as per the given passage.

The duration of the test will be 15 minutes and printed matter in English containing about 9000 key-depressions/hour would be given to the candidates to enter the same in the test computer.

SSC CHSL Eligibility Criteria

Age Eligibility

An aspirant should be 18 - 27 years old (Aspirants must not be born before 02-08-1996 and not later than 01-08-2005).

Age Relaxation

Category

Permissible age relaxation

SC/ ST

5 years

OBC

3 years

Persons with Disabilities (PwD)

10 years

PwD + OBC

13 years

PwD + SC/ST

15 years

Ex-Servicemen

03 years after deduction of the military service rendered from the actual age as on the closing date.

 

Educational Qualification

(i) An aspirant must have passed 12th Standard or equivalent examination from a recognized Board or University.

(ii) For Data Entry Operator in the Office of Comptroller and Auditor General of India (C&AG): 12th Standard pass in Science stream with Mathematics as a subject from a recognized Board or University.

How to apply for the SSC CHSL Exam 2024? 

As SSC is inviting the application forms on its new website, the registration done on the old website previously will be discarded. Thus, make sure to register on the new website (https://ssc.gov.in). 

Step 1: Candidates should visit the new website and then, click on apply and choose the SSC CHSL exam.

Step 2: Click on the “New User” option if you are seeking registration and password. 

Step 3: After filling in the data, upload the scanned photo and documents. Make sure to bear all the instructions in mind to upload the photos successfully. 

Step 4: Review the information that you have filled in. 

Step 5: Pay the application fee for the entire exam.

Step 6: Preview the form. 

Steps to Download SSC CHSL Admit Card

Once you are registered with the website for the exam, you will get a registration number and a password through e-mail or on your phone. 

Step 1: You have to carefully handle the registration number and password and then log in again to preview the data.

Step 2: The admit card will be generated for you on your account on the website one week or 15 days before the exam date of the Tier-I. 

Step 3: Download this admit card and then, get a printed copy of this card. 

Step 4: Appear for the Tier-I exam. 

Step 5: Regularly check the result and make sure not to change the e-mail that you have submitted on the form. 

Step 6: If you pass the first tier, an admission card will be generated for you on your account on the official website. 

Step 7: Log in to your account, get the admission card and appear for the second Tier. 

Step 8: Then, stay updated with the results. 

Step 9: The DV or Documentation Verification will be conducted by the User Departments/ Organizations after the declaration of the final result. This is the final round where you have to submit all the required documents.

Preparation Tips of the SSC CHSL 2024

If you are walking on the road of SSC CHSL preparation then getting proper information about basic things is quite crucial. Here are some of the best tips that will surely help you gain proper information how you can easily clear the SSC CHSL exam: 

  • Preparation for the SSC CHSL, a national level test, is essential. Preparation recommendations for the test are provided here.

  • Because the majority of the exam's questions focus on current events of national and international significance, keeping up with current affairs is essential if you want to pass.

  • One-word substitution and idioms and phrases are a few of the most significant subjects to study for the English segment of the test.

  • Symbolic Operations, Semantic Analogy, Venn Diagram, Series, and Coding & Decoding are some of the most important subjects to study for the General Intelligence area.

  • Instead of studying by rote, concentrate on grasping the principles of many subjects.

  • SSC CHSL practice questions are the best way to prepare for the exam.

  • To improve their chances of success, candidates can practise on prior years' examinations or mock exams.

  • By going through the questions they couldn't answer when trying the exam papers, candidates may keep an eye on their progress.
